An introduction to abstract algebra
New York and London: John Wiley & Sons, Inc., 1940. 8vo, pp. vii. [1], 303, [1]; full blue cloth; spine sunned and worn at edges, textblock shaken, neat marginalia throughout, a manuscript graph tipped in to one page, good. Inscribed by Mac Duffee "Congratulations upon the passing of your examination." With owner's stamp of Rodney T. Hood on upper paste down. Mac Duffee taught at the University of Wisconsin for most of his career, and advised 30 Ph.D. students. Laid in is an offprint of Mac Duffee's "Algebra's debt to Hamilton," reprinted from Scripta Mathematica Vol. X. Item #61531
